This detached bungalow is situated in popular location convenient for nearby amenities, Cinder Ash Park and school. On a generous plot having established gardens to the front and rear plus and extensive driveway giving multi vehicle off road parking, carport and detached garage. The accommodation offers L-shape triple aspect lounge/diner, sun room, kitchen, bathroom plus additional separate cloakroom, 4 bedrooms (with 4th bedroom/study), plus entrance hall and separate inner hall. The property has upvc double glazing and gas central heating. The southerly facing rear garden extends to over 100ft/33m (sts) having patio and lawn features plus also benefits from detached timber workshop/bar (used currently as outside entertaining bar) and detached shed.
